About The Artwork

This painting is one of the works from the series: "Khorumi" In my drawings, I convey the emotions within me at the moment of drawing. In every painting, I put in love, deep emotion, and all of my passions. This is one of my many fully unique handmade works of art. Khorumi is a Georgian martial dance. In the modern version of Khorum, thirty to forty dancers can take part. The dance begins with several dancers entering the stage, they embody warriors who scout the war zone with great caution before the battle. After that, the other members of the army are called to the stage. Khorum is a symbol embodied in dance, the courage, and the greatness of Georgian warriors. I have put in the paintings of this series the hope that peaceful ways can be used to resolve relations between states without war, and one such way is undoubtedly an art. In this particular picture, the birch trees are a symbol of Russia and the dancers are a symbol of Georgia.

I had developed my creative fantasy since childhood. Seeing something completely different in ordinary things, imagining, dreaming, was and still is an integral part of my daily life. I often walk in my imaginary world. (Especially in difficult times). Everything is possible there and often things come to mind that I did not even think about at first glance. Higher education, work, family, children ... Life was going its own way and my touch with painting was limited to going to exhibitions and simply appreciating painting, sculpture, architecture. During the pandemic, I suddenly began to put my dreams, thoughts, fantasies, first on a piece of paper and then on a canvas, for myself. Painting is an integral part of my daily life nowadays and I feel best when I transfer my inner world to the canvas.
